The Materials and Manufacturing research cluster, based in the James Watt School of Engineering, leads internationally in the design, synthesis and production of advanced materials, including polymer composites, lightweight alloys, and construction materials such as concrete.
Our work spans fundamental research and industrial applications, underpinned by a strong focus on sustainability—whether through lightweight design, recycling strategies or low-carbon manufacturing.
We specialise in Integrated Computational Materials Engineering, combining materials science and process modelling to understand and improve performance at multiple length scales.
The cluster includes a dedicated team of academic and research staff, and benefits from strong links with the Glasgow Computational Engineering Centre, alongside access to state-of-the-art facilities in 3D printing, mechanical testing, microscopy and material characterisation.
